Gonorrhea is a common sexually transmitted infection (STI) that affects millions of people worldwide each year This bacterial infection can be contracted through unprotected sexual activity with an infected partner and can lead to serious health complications if left untreated Early detection is key in treating gonorrhea, and having the option of an at-home gonorrhea test can make the process much more convenient and accessible.
Traditionally, individuals who suspect they may have gonorrhea would need to schedule an appointment with their healthcare provider, visit a clinic or laboratory, and undergo a physical examination and testing This process can be time-consuming, costly, and may also be embarrassing for some individuals The availability of at-home gonorrhea tests has revolutionized the way we approach STI testing and has empowered individuals to take control of their sexual health from the comfort and privacy of their own homes.
At-home gonorrhea tests typically come in the form of a kit that includes all the necessary materials for collecting a sample, as well as instructions on how to properly collect the sample and send it back to a laboratory for testing The process is simple and discreet, making it an ideal option for individuals who may be hesitant to visit a healthcare provider for STI testing The samples collected are usually sent back to a lab for analysis, and results are typically available within a few days.
One of the major advantages of at-home gonorrhea tests is the convenience they offer Individuals can order a test kit online and have it delivered discreetly to their doorstep without ever having to leave their home This eliminates the need for scheduling appointments, waiting in line at a clinic, and taking time off work or school to undergo testing The ability to test for gonorrhea at home also reduces the stigma and judgment that may be associated with seeking STI testing at a healthcare facility.

At-home gonorrhea tests allow individuals to collect their own samples in a familiar and comfortable environment, without having to disclose personal information to strangers This level of privacy can encourage more people to get tested for gonorrhea and other STIs, ultimately leading to earlier detection and treatment.
In addition to convenience and privacy, at-home gonorrhea tests are also widely accessible Many online retailers and healthcare providers offer these tests at affordable prices, making them a viable option for individuals of all socioeconomic backgrounds Those who may not have easy access to healthcare facilities or who live in rural areas can benefit greatly from the availability of at-home gonorrhea tests This increased accessibility can help prevent the spread of gonorrhea and other STIs by empowering more people to get tested and seek treatment if necessary.
It is important to note that although at-home gonorrhea tests can be a convenient and effective option for STI testing, they are not without their limitations Results from at-home tests may not always be as accurate as those obtained from testing in a clinical setting, and individuals who receive a positive result should follow up with their healthcare provider for confirmatory testing and treatment Additionally, at-home tests may not provide information on other STIs that may be present, so individuals should consider getting tested for a full range of infections if they are sexually active.
